Step 1: Initial Assessment and Water Removal
Our crew arrives quickly within 60 minutes of your call. We assess the damage, identify the source of the leak, and begin water removal using specialized equipment. This initial step is critical, as it sets the stage for the rest of the process. Fast action prevents further damage and reduces costs.
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ification
After water removal, our technicians set up indust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to speed up the drying process. We ensure even drying to prevent secondary damage and promote a safe environment for you and your family.
Step 3: Sanitization and Mold Prevention
To prevent mold growth and ensure a safe living space, our team applies non-toxic sanitizers and mold-inhibiting treatments. This step is crucial in preventing long-term health risks associated with mold exposure.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Documentation
Upon completion of the process, our crew conducts a thorough final inspection to ensure all areas are dry and free of moisture. We document every step, including before-and-after photos, to support your insurance claim and provide a comprehensive record of the restoration process.

Warning Signs You Need Pool Leak Water Removal
Catching these warning sign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these signs; act quickly to avoid further damage.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ell in your home or pool area is a clear indication of moisture issues. Don’t delay addressing this issue, as it can lead to mold growth and long-term health risks.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Visible signs of water damage, such as warped or discolored flooring, show a pool leak. Avoid further damage by addressing this issue quickly.
Water Stains and Discoloration
Water stains and discoloration on walls, ceilings, and floors are a clear indication of a pool leak. Don’t wait to address this issue, as it can lead to costly repairs and long-term damage.
Unusual Leaks or Drips
Unusual leaks or drips around your pool or in your home are a clear indication of a pool leak. Act quickly to avoid further damage and costly repairs.
Ponding Water on Your Property
Ponding water on your property, especially around your pool, can be a sign of a larger issue. Don’t ignore this warning sign, as it can lead to costly repairs and long-term damage.

Pool Leak Water Removal Cost in Upper Arlington, OH
The cost of pool leak water removal varies based on the severity of the leak,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Upper Arlington, OH. These estimates are not guarantees, but rather a general idea of what you might expect to pay.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, number of hours required for drying |
| Sanitization and Mold Prevention | $300 – $1,000 | Extent of mold growth, number of treatments required |
| Insurance Documentation and Claims | $100 – $500 | Complexity of claims, number of hours required for documentation |
| Equipment Rental and Usage | $200 – $1,000 | Type and duration of equipment rental |
| More Repairs and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| |
| Free On-Site Assessment and Estimate | Free | Our team will assess your property and provide a free, no-obligation estimate for services. |
